Scientists discovered robotic alien spiders from interstellar comet 3I/ATLAS on Earth's polar ice sheets in October 2025. In October 2025, a Facebook post (archived) about an unusual finding spread ...
Add Yahoo as a preferred source to see more of our stories on Google. In October 2025, a Facebook post (archived) about an unusual finding spread across the platform. According to the post, scientists ...